Dean Anderson is certified through the CPCA as a Master Practitioner in Clinical Counselling and the CACCF as a Canadian Certified Addiction Counsellor, Canadian Problem Gambling Counsellor, and Internationally Certified Alcohol & Drug Counsellor. He specializes in addiction and substance use disorders and currently wears many hats in the addiction and recovery communities, including being a Private Practice Counsellor, MAP Service Provider, Consultant, Facilitator, and NRT Practitioner. His experience includes withdrawal management, residential treatment, peer support, residential trauma, private care, and several volunteering ventures. His dedication to the field is reflected in his service on multiple committees, programs, and community events, including his former role as chair of the CACCF Community of Practice. He also draws on his knowledge and experience as a Clinical Supervisor to help advance the addiction counselling profession as a whole. In addition, Dean leverages his lived experience to be an advocate for addiction recovery and the removal of stigma through public speaking, educational workshops, and hosting a local TV show about mental health and addiction.
